Popular radio reveals such as police dramatization Dragnet and western cowboy series Gunsmoke were adjusted for television, and brand-new TV programs were sponsored by solitary advertisers, just as radio programs had actually been.


Today, the television industry is much more intricate. Programs are sponsored by numerous advertisers; shows is managed by significant media corporations; and the 3 major networks no more dominate the airwaves but rather share their audiences with countless cord networks. Several aspects make up these patterns within the sector, including technical growths, federal government laws, and the development of new networks.

Established in 1969, (PBS) created out of a record by the Carnegie Commission on Educational Television, which took a look at the duty of educational, noncommercial television on culture. Public television was likewise meant to give global access to television for audiences in rural locations or visitors that can not afford to pay for private television services.

Besides a tiny portion of airtime controlled by public television, the three major networks (called the Big 3) controlled the tv market, jointly representing greater than 95 percent of prime-time watching. In 1986, Rupert Murdoch, the head of international business News Corp, introduced the Fox network, challenging the supremacy of the Big Three.


Targeting young and minority audiences with shows such as Buffy the Vampire Slayer, Moesha, Dawson's Creek, and The Wayans Bros., the brand-new networks wished to attract terminals far why not find out more from their old network affiliations. Instead than duplicating the success of Fox, UPN and WB had a hard time to make an effect. Not able to attract numerous associate terminals, both new networks reached fewer households than their bigger opponents since they were impossible in some smaller cities.

Throughout the 1950s, the price of producing a single television program raised as programs became longer and production prices rose. Sponsorship on network television changed from single sponsorship, in which a program was completely sustained and generated by one marketer, to multiple sponsorship, in which advertisers purchased 1- or 2-minute areas on the show
